当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

虚拟机找不到vmx文件,虚拟机找不到vmsn

虚拟机找不到vmx文件,虚拟机找不到vmsn

***:虚拟机出现找不到vmx文件和vmsn文件的情况。这可能是由于文件被误删、移动或者存储路径发生改变等原因所致。此问题会导致虚拟机无法正常运行,可能影响到依赖该虚拟...

***:虚拟机出现找不到vmx文件和vmsn文件的情况。vmx文件是虚拟机的配置文件,vmsn文件包含虚拟机的状态信息。这两个文件缺失会导致虚拟机无法正常运行。可能是文件被误删、移动或者存储路径被更改等原因造成,需要通过检查文件原始存储位置、查看相关操作记录、利用恢复软件(若被误删)等方式来解决虚拟机找不到这两类文件的问题。

本文目录导读:

  1. 可能的原因
  2. 解决方法

《虚拟机找不到vmx文件的解决之道》

在使用虚拟机的过程中,有时可能会遇到找不到vmx文件这种令人头疼的情况,这一问题可能会导致虚拟机无法正常启动或运行,给用户带来诸多不便。

可能的原因

1、文件误删除或移动

虚拟机找不到vmx文件,虚拟机找不到vmsn

- 用户可能在清理磁盘空间或者整理文件时,不小心将vmx文件删除,这种误操作是比较常见的,尤其是在对虚拟机相关文件结构不太熟悉的情况下,如果将vmx文件移动到了其他文件夹,虚拟机在默认的路径下就无法找到它,在某些共享文件夹或者外部存储设备之间转移文件时,可能会发生这种情况。

2、虚拟机软件故障

- 虚拟机软件本身可能存在漏洞或者出现故障,软件在更新过程中可能出现文件关联错误或者部分文件损坏的情况,在更新过程中如果被意外中断,可能会导致vmx文件的索引信息丢失,使得虚拟机在启动时无法正确定位该文件。

3、存储设备问题

- 如果虚拟机文件所在的存储设备出现故障,如硬盘坏道或者存储介质的读取错误,也可能导致vmx文件无法被找到,这种情况可能会伴随着其他文件读取或存储问题,例如存储设备中的其他文件也可能出现打开缓慢或者损坏的迹象。

虚拟机找不到vmx文件,虚拟机找不到vmsn

解决方法

1、恢复vmx文件

- 如果是误删除的情况,可以尝试从回收站中恢复vmx文件,在Windows系统中,只要没有清空回收站,被删除的文件就有可能被找回,如果是在Linux系统下,可以查看系统的备份机制或者使用数据恢复工具,如TestDisk等,如果是文件被移动了位置,可以通过搜索功能找到vmx文件,然后将其放回原来的虚拟机文件夹中,在VMware虚拟机中,一般vmx文件所在的文件夹包含了虚拟机的其他相关配置文件,保持文件结构的完整性对于虚拟机的正常运行非常重要。

2、修复虚拟机软件

- 对于虚拟机软件故障的情况,可以尝试重新安装虚拟机软件,在重新安装之前,要确保先备份好虚拟机中的重要数据,在VMware Workstation中,可以通过导出虚拟机功能将虚拟机的虚拟磁盘文件等重要数据保存到其他位置,重新安装软件后,再尝试将备份的数据导入或者重新配置虚拟机,引导虚拟机软件重新识别vmx文件,也可以查看虚拟机软件的官方网站,是否有针对此类问题的补丁或者解决方案,有些时候,软件开发商会发布一些修复特定故障的小工具或者更新包。

3、检查存储设备

虚拟机找不到vmx文件,虚拟机找不到vmsn

- 如果怀疑是存储设备问题,首先可以对存储设备进行磁盘检查,在Windows系统中,可以使用chkdsk命令来检查硬盘是否存在错误并尝试修复,在Linux系统下,可以使用fsck命令进行类似的操作,如果存储设备存在坏道,可以考虑使用磁盘修复工具或者更换存储设备,如果是外部存储设备,如移动硬盘或者U盘,可以尝试将其连接到其他电脑上,检查是否能够正常读取vmx文件,以确定是设备本身问题还是电脑接口等其他问题。

4、重建虚拟机配置

- 如果以上方法都无法解决问题,可以尝试重建虚拟机配置,这需要对虚拟机的基本原理和配置文件结构有一定的了解,以VMware虚拟机为例,可以创建一个新的虚拟机,然后在配置过程中选择使用原来的虚拟磁盘文件,虽然这种方法可能需要重新设置一些虚拟机的参数,如网络配置、硬件资源分配等,但在某些情况下可以有效地恢复虚拟机的运行,绕过vmx文件找不到的问题。

当虚拟机找不到vmx文件时,不要惊慌,通过仔细分析可能的原因,然后采取相应的解决方法,就有很大的机会恢复虚拟机的正常运行,在日常使用虚拟机的过程中,要养成良好的文件管理和软件维护习惯,定期备份虚拟机中的重要数据,以减少此类问题可能带来的损失。

黑狐家游戏

发表评论

最新文章